MARQUETTE -- The League of Women Voters of Marquette County will be hosting two candidate forums ahead of the Nov. 3 midterm election.

The first forum will be at 6 p.m. on Sept. 23 at the Lakeview Arena Citizen's Forum in Marquette, and will feature candidates for the Marquette City Commission. The candidates for that race are Margaret Brumm, Kevin Clegg, Mark Curran, Ross Johnson, Marcella Krupski, Matthew Luttenberger and Paul Schloegel.

The second forum will be held at 6 p.m. in the Ishpeming High School Auditorium and will feature candidates for Ishpeming mayor and city council. Candidates for mayor are Brett Argall and Jason Chapman, candidates for city council full team are William Anderson, Kurt Kipling and Collin Fleury and candidates for city council partial team are Claurea Demarest, Andrea Jackson and Justin White.

"Each candidate will answer the same questions," said the posting about the event from the LWVMC. "This is not a debate. There is no cross-talk or rebuttal. The questions come from constituents. You can submit a question in advance ... or as a member of the audience. The forum will also be live-streamed to the League of Women Voters of Marquette County YouTube Channel."

Questions can be submitted in advance at lwvmqt.org/contact/.

The League of Women Voters is a non-profit, non-partisan political organization seeking to educate voters, helping voters to register and advocating for voter's rights.
